September 7–8, 2025 Total Lunar Eclipse

By Andee Sherwood posted 09-05-2025 11:51

  

Our friends at Time And Date.com provided the following information for the upcoming Lunar Eclipse on Sept. 7, 2025. 

"The longest total lunar eclipse since 2022. Totality will be visible from Australia, Asia, Africa, and Europe—around 85% of the world’s population has a chance to see this eclipse.

Watch it LIVE!

Regions seeing, at least, some parts of the eclipse: Europe, Asia, Australia, Africa, West in North America, East in South America, Pacific, Atlantic, Indian Ocean, Arctic, Antarctica."
